Abstract

The utility model discloses a flyback transformer test device. The device comprises a box and a workbench. The workbench is arranged on one side of the box. A product fixing seat, an anode cap socket and wire plug holes are arranged on the workbench. A heat radiation door is disposed on one side of the box. An oscilloscope, instruments and an indication lamp are embedded in the box above the workbench. According to the utility model, the oscilloscope and the instrument are integrated together, so that during a test, the worker puts a flyback transformer on the product fixing seat, plugs the connecting wires of the flyback transformer into corresponding wire plug holes, covers the anode cap socket by the anode cap and turns on the power supply, and the quality of the product can be determined by the indication lamp, thereby greatly simplifying the process of the test of the product, and improving the test efficiency.

Background technology
High voltage package, it is a kind of special high-voltage pulse power transformer, provide kinescope required anode high voltage, focus voltage, screen high pressure, filament high pressure, can be simultaneously televisor depending on putting, in put decoding, sound accompaniment circuit etc. provide required various in, low-voltage, be High voltage output parts unique in televisor, safety and serviceable life that its reliability and security direct relation the products such as televisor.Past is divided into two parts to high voltage package tests, and by oscillograph, carries out waveform testing, checks whether waveform stablizes the stability of determining television image, i.e. high voltage package reliability testing; By the parameter of various instrument, determine the whether safety such as anode high voltage, focus voltage, screen high pressure, filament high pressure.Whole process need those skilled in the art test, and along with the increase of cost of labor and flowing of personnel, the quality of high voltage package test can be unstable, and cost also can increase, and the time of the required consumption of single test is simultaneously long, and efficiency is lower.
